Output 53f3af9f1b3e273258e7386fe416f62977ec6aa0fe532e406076c823d39166f6:15

value
51075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8951519c0d4f356114a81fb1526e172baa717410 OP_EQUAL
address
3ED5uxDtcdWF37riNPWPfhQPx9LNhhGQdD
transaction
53f3af9f1b3e273258e7386fe416f62977ec6aa0fe532e406076c823d39166f6
spent
true